The 60-year-old guided Spurs to their first trophy in 17-years after beating Manchester United in Bilbao in May. But 16 days later he was axed having finished 17th in the Premier League - 27 points adrift of Forest last season. He replaced the sacked Nuno Espirito Santo at the City Ground on Tuesday to return to management. "It wasn't great. I knew it was coming so it wasn't a surprise," he said at his Forest unveiling."It was a great three days [winning the Europa League] and I didn't want it to damage that. Whether I feel it was unjust other people make those decisions, they make those determinations. That's up to them, they have their own reasoning for it. "To be fair, I've done it a couple of times myself. I left Celtic and I'm sure they were disappointed. You understand that's part of the business we're in. But that's OK. It's allowed me now to move into this and maybe things happen for a reason."What I do know is I had two years where it was very, very challenging but we were with some fantastic people. There isn't a Spurs supporter that I don't come across now that doesn't want to hug me and take me home for dinner. "So I must have done something right. I think ultimately that's what we do it for. I'm very proud of what we achieved there. It will always take a special place in my heart. Video, 00:00:32, published at 13:22 BST 10 September'It's good to make history' - Spence on England debutAttributionFootball0:32'Good to make history' - Spence on being England's first Muslim playerpublished at 09:25 BST 10 September09:25 BST 10 SeptemberImage source, PA MediaDjed Spence hopes becoming the first Muslim player to represent England will help create a path for more to follow. The full-back replaced Reece James as England beat Serbia 5-0 in a World Cup qualifying match on Tuesday and the Spurs defender wants more Muslims to tread the same path."It is a blessing," Spence said. "It is good to make history and hopefully it spurs young kids on around the world so they can make it and do what I am doing. "I was surprised - I didn't know I was the first. I hope it paves the way for many more. Whatever religion you believe in, just believe in God. God is the greatest. He never lets you down. "You see days like today - it is all because of God."The 25-year-old received his legacy cap from England captain Harry Kane following the match and Spence said he was "a bit emotional" after the journey he had been on to get there. "He [Kane] gave it to me when I was in the dressing room. He said I was at Tottenham with him a few years ago and he has seen my growth and he knows how hard it is to get to this level and was just happy for me," Spence added."It was amazing - it has been a long time coming. I have dreamed about it all my life. It is an honour. I'm a little bit emotional from the journey I have been on. "I'm officially an England player now so I am over the moon." The training ground and stadium are magnificent and will be there forever."Listen to the full chat on BBC SoundsShareTottenham the 'nearly men' under Levypublished at 12:03 BST 5 September12:03 BST 5 SeptemberJordan ButlerBBC Sport journalistDaniel Levy's exit is a notable pivot by Tottenham.The club's hierarchy reportedly made the decision to focus more on sporting success, which is tinge ironic considering they ended a 17-year wait for silverware a little over three months ago.But Spurs were essentially 'nearly men' during the Levy era and lifted just two trophies – the League Cup in 2008 and last season's Europa League. They finished second in the Premier League in 2016-17, reached 15 semi-finals and six finals, including the Champions League showpiece in 2019 where they lost to Liverpool.Levy is a polarising character and was often accused of extreme frugality during his time as executive chairman. The club made a profit in the transfer market between 2010 and 2020, which coincided with their most successful period of Premier League finishes.In the five years since, he agreed to a net spend of more than £450m in an attempt to keep up with rival teams.
